Programme Background:
Currently, the business environment is much competitive; all the organizations are gearing up to improve Profit & Growth. Profit could be increased by adopting different tactics. Improving Business volume (Growth) could be one way, however cutting the expenses and optimization of purchase prices with improvement in Inventory Turn & Reduction in consumption cost of material is the another way. One of the methods employed is “The Rupee saved in Supply Chains directly having impact on Profit & Loss Account of Company”.
The integrated Supply Chain function & its people can contribute significantly to ensure above. Planning, Purchase, Stores & Logistics personnel play an important Role. Dynamic but accurate Planning, Reliable & Trustworthy Supplier base, proper Stores & Inventory management with economic logistics system are the key factors.
SCM function is the decision maker for more than 65% funds of turnover. All these items are entering the organization through purchase function, which thereby effectively controls a major portion of the organization’s finance. The rupee saved in buying goes directly to the profit column of balance sheet. All the function of Supply Chain can contribute to profit, if operates effectively with Modern Trends & Techniques.
This workshop program is designed to meet needs of the Industry to run efficient operations to meet customer requirements, Sustainable Growth, improving OTD with Inventory Reduction & Winning competition in today’s dynamic Market Scenario. This covers all aspects of Supply Chain Management Techniques required in today’s Business World.
